Well I finally got around to fixing my Mr DO. Sorta :)

I installed my replacement monitor which had a chassis for a PP, Defender type orientation into my Mr Do.

First part was SUCCESS, Beautiful picture.

Then I soon realised my back door isnt going to close so I have some modifications to do :(

Do you have the original mounting brackets and frame?
 
Yeah, the easiest route by far is to swap monitor frames. I've had this happen to me before as well. The moment you realize that the door isn't going back on is a bit of a bummer. I've just started using the original brackets by default anyway, since it's the original way the game was built.
 
I have a monitor in the same cage, might even be the same monitor, someone else has had this problem too. Their solution, cut the metal chassis at required angle and bend side support in to meet it, door closes.

Pretty hardcore mod but it works

Andy.
 
Yeah..but if you don't want it to look like ass..then you'll use the old frame so it fits right.
 
Or you could find the plastic monitor bubble taito and other companies made to accommodate this very issue. Then you simply cut a hole in the door and add the bubble.
 
I agree I'd swap frames. I'm going to do the same thing with a D9500 in my Gyruss.
